Input transformation informatica real time scenarios by. Please let me the know the logic what and all transformations i should use to convert from columns to. Overview of transformations in informatica with example. But normalizer can be used to transpose the records in case of a relational source. Informatica transformations informatica tutorial edureka. It is one of the most widely used informatica transformations mainly with cobol sources where most of the time data is stored in denormalized format. Do not use a normalizer transformation in a mapplet. Create a flatfile data object in informatica and choose create as.
Reverse of a normalizer in informatica informatica way. Jan 10, 2016 normalizer transformation in informatica, is a connected and active transformation which let you to normalize your data by receiving a row with information scatter in multiple columns to multiple row a for each instance of column data. Also, normalizer transformation can be used to create multiple rows from a single row of data. The input is like account number in first column and its 12 months amount in next 12 columns. We will take a different data set for our example this time. Hi all, i am trying to normalize the flat file data in oracle table flat file. Informatica transformations are repository objects that generates, modifies or passes data.
Dec 11, 2014 informatica powercenter express normalizer transformation normalizer transformation is an active transformation that transforms one source row into multiple target rows. You can use the normalizer transformation to parse multipleoccurring data from one table or file into multiple tables or files. The normalizer transformation is used in place of source qualifier transformations when you wish to read the data from the cobol copy book source. The normalizer transformation is used in place of source qualifier transformations when you wish to read the data from the cobol source. Normalizer will create the main containing pdf file, which includes a reference to an external pdf. The best informatica analyst interview questions updated 2020. Asking for help, clarification, or responding to other answers. The normalizer transformation parses multipleoccurring columns from cobol sources, relational tables, or other sources. This tutorial video shows the process for creating normalizer transformation and the usage in a mapping. In informatica, transformations help to transform the source data according to the requirements of target system and it ensures the quality of the data being loaded into target transformations are of two types. May 14, 2020 normalizer is an active transformation, used to convert a single row into multiple rows and vice versa. Use a normalizer transformation instead of the source qualifier transformation when we normalize a cobol source. Connect input transformation port to only one other transformation in the mapplet.
Normalizer can now be instructed to convert ps forms to reference xobjects. Abstract you can parse data from a pdf file with a powercenter mapping. The source data can be modified as per the target systems requirement. We can also use the normalizer transformation with relational sources to create multiple rows from a single row of data. Use only file, relational, and erp sources in a mapplet. The informatica is mainly used to build powerful business applications for extracting data from source s, transforming and loading data into the target s. Normalizer transformation in informatica tutorial gateway. When we drag the cobol source in to the mapping designer. Thanks for contributing an answer to stack overflow. The normalizer transformation has a generated column id gcid port for each multipleoccurring column.
Mar 20, 2012 this tutorial video shows the process for creating normalizer transformation and the usage in a mapping. Informatica training normalizer transformation normalizer transformation in informatica with scenarios and interview questions development. When we add a source to a mapping, source qualifier transformation is added automatically. Jul 19, 2016 normalizer transformation is active and connected. Normalizer transformation is an active and connected informatica transformation. When the informatica server runs the session,it creates and loads the flatfile. Configure the source to pass rows of a flat file as a string to the java transformation. The normalizer transformation is an active transformation that transforms one source row into multiple output rows. Normalizer transformation in informatica step by step guide. Here to convert the rows to columns we have to use the normalizer transformation followed by an. Dec 01, 2012 the normalizer transformation normalizes records from cobol and relational sources, allowing us to organize the data. Informatica powercenter express normalizer transformation.
Also, normalizer transformation can be used to create multiple rows from a single row. Oct 12, 20 a vsam normalizer transformation has one input port for a multipleoccurring column unlike the pipeline normalizer which has multiple input ports for the multiple occuring value. Normalizer transformation in informatica is a popular transformation technique that is used to normalize the input data into more simplified data in the transformation phase. Source qualifier transformation is an active, connected transformation which is used to represent the rows that the integrations service read.
Address validator transformation overview address reference data modes and templates port groups and port selection address validator transformation input port groups address validator transformation output port groups multipleinstance ports address validation projects formatted addresses and mail carrier standards partial address completion address validator status ports address validator. Normalizer can be used to transpose the data in columns to rows. Normalizer transformation overview multipleoccurring fields multipleoccurring records input hierarchy definition normalizer transformation output groups and ports key generation for output groups normalizer transformation advanced properties creating a normalizer transformation creating a normalizer transformation from an upstream source normalizer mapping example. Jul 11, 2012 normalizer transformation is an active and connected transformation. By using normalizer transformation we can convert rows to columns but the client requirement is to convert the columns to rows. The normalizer transformation is used to convert columnwise data to rowwise data and also generates an index for each converted row this is similar to the. It is used mainly with cobol sources where most of the time data is stored in denormalized format. Address validator transformation overview address reference data modes and templates port groups and port selection address validator transformation input port groups address validator transformation output port groups multipleinstance ports address validation projects formatted addresses and mail carrier standards partial address completion address validator status ports. I have to implement normalizer transformation logic without using normalizer transformation in informatica powercenter. If in a single row there is repeating data in multiple columns, then it can be split into multiple rows. This is one of the active transformations in informatica. When we drag the cobol source in to the mapping designer workspace,the normalizer transformation automatically appears,creating input and output ports for every column in the source.
Informatica powercenter express normalizer transformation normalizer transformation is an active transformation that transforms one source row into multiple target rows. Please let me the know the logic what and all transformations i should use to convert from columns to rows. Normalizer transformation is used to convert the data in multiple columns into different rows. Define the pdf file as a data transformation source. Which transformation should we use to normalize the cobol and relational sources. This course focuses on additional transformations and transaction controls, as well as, teaches performance tuning and troubleshooting for an optimized powercenter environment. We have three types of xml transformations and they are listed below. These transformations in informatica are classified into connected and unconnected transformations. How to use normalizer transformation inside informatica mapping now that you know the concept of a normalizer, lets see how we can implement this concept using normalizer transformation. Informatica is the market leader in etl tools, and over 5800 enterprises depend on it. Normalizer transformation in informatica with example.
Normalizer is an active transformation, used to convert a single row into multiple rows and vice versa. As you can see in the snapshot, we have to create two ports inside the tab called normalizer, one for the sales representative and the other for the budgets. Using the normalizer transformation to parse records. For this informatica normalizer transformation example, we are going to use the below show data. For example, if a column occurs 3 times in a source record, the normalizer returns a value of 1,2 or 3 in the generated column id. Normalizer transformation is an active and connected transformation. Do not connect input transformation ports to an output transformation. Informatica power center has powerful inbuilt functionality to process xml data.
Source qualifier transformation in informatica with example. This informatica normalizer transformation is used to normalize the denormalized data. May i know all the ways i can implement with or without knowing the number of groups in input data. Apr 21, 2010 normalizer transformation is used to convert the data in multiple columns into different rows. To create 4 records of every employee in emp table. Parsing unstructured data using data processor transformation. Transformation a normalizer is an active transformation that returns multiple rows from a source row, it returns duplicate data for singleoccurring source columns. The transformation can pass source data from one source row to multiple targets to reduce target file size and to decrease data redundancy. We can configure the sq to join both inner as well as outer join data originating from the same source database. For example a student have score for each subject scattered in 5 columns,with the help of normalizer transformation you can create multiple rows for. Basically the normalizer transformation converts the denormalized data in a table in to a normalized table. Hi, i have been analysing a normalizer transformation. Lookup transformation returns the result of the lookup to the.
Enhance your developer skills with advanced techniques and functions for powercenter. Mar 14, 2020 source qualifier transformation is an active, connected transformation which is used to represent the rows that the integrations service read. How to normalize and load a source file in informatica. We can create an xml definition in power center from an xml file, dtd file, xml schema, flat file definition, or relational table definition. Transformations are two types active and passive transformation.
The normalizer transformation in informatica is an active, and connected transformation. Flattener is a reusable component, a mapplet that performs the function of flattening records. What is meant by active and passive transformation. Whenever we add a relational source or a flat file to a mapping, a source qualifier transformation is required. Bisp is committed to provide best learning material to the beginners. An active transformation filter transformation can change the number of rows that pass through it. Informatica transformations explained part 2techtiks. The gcid is an index for the instance of the multipleoccurring data. This post is a continuation of informatica tutorials. A vsam normalizer transformation has one input port for a multipleoccurring column unlike the pipeline normalizer which has multiple input ports for the multiple occuring value. Place the pdf file in the source folder of informatica. A source qualifier is an active and connected informatica transformation that reads the rows from a relational database or flat file source. But can anyone please explain the exact purpose of level and occurs port in normalizer. The integration service queries the lookup source based on the lookup ports in the transformation and a lookup condition.
Or you can simply say, divide single in a table to multiple rows. The joiner transformation joins sources with at least one matching column. Vsam stands for virtual storage access method, a file access method for ibm mainframe. Normalizer transformation informatica real time scenarios. These xobjects were embedded in the resultant pdf file. A nonreusable transformation that is a source qualifier transformation for a cobol source. Normalizer transformation in informatica, is a connected and active transformation which let you to normalize your data by receiving a row with information scatter in multiple columns to multiple row a for each instance of column data. Informatica interview questions on normalizer transformation. This article describes how to configure the data transformation source to interface with a data transformation service. In this informatica tutorial page, we explain everything about this etl tool. The most common use of a normalizer transformation is in case of a vsam file. Informatica training normalizer transformation youtube. The normalizer transformation is used to convert columnwise data to rowwise data and also generates an index for each converted row. Have not got a chance to wet my hands with vsam type, hope to do some day soon and shall update on many more such experiences.
Lookup transformation in informatica, is a connectedunconnected and passive post 9 active and passive transformation which let you look up data flat filerelation tables,views or synonym. Using informatica normalizer transformation data warehousing. We can also use the normalizer transformation with relational sources to create multiple rows from a single row of. Aug 24, 20 informatica training normalizer transformation normalizer transformation in informatica with scenarios and interview questions development. Apr 20, 2011 the normalizer transformation normalizes records from cobol and relational sources, allowing us to organize the data. It is a smart way of representing your data in more organized manner. Earlier versions of adobe normalizer api converted ps forms to pdf form xobjects.
The normalizer transformation normalizes records from cobol and relational sources, allowing us to organize the data. A transformation that processes multipleoccurring data from relational tables or flat files. The normalizer transformation writes a row for each instance of a multipleoccurring group. A transformation can be connected to the data flow or they can be unconnected. Xml transformation in informatica perficient blogs. Transformations in informatica are objects that create. Contains information about the informatica connector toolkit and how to develop an adapter for the informatica platform. Feb 21, 2014 use a normalizer transformation instead of the source qualifier transformation when we normalize a cobol source. You can find information on components that you define to develop an adapter such as connection attributes, type system, metadata objects, and runtime behavior.
965 1363 911 430 1226 1178 276 521 485 900 1567 868 1152 1356 556 916 680 922 377 825 571 38 189 1355 256 423 1374 955